The Principal Architect for Subscriber Edge is Ziply Fiber's technical authority for how subscribers connect, authenticate, and experience the internet. This role owns the BNG architecture, cloud-hosted RADIUS platform, DHCP/DNS, CGNAT, IPv6, Speed Test infrastructure, and the subscriber policy systems — Walled Garden, DDoS mitigation, and business service IP management — that operate at the scale of over a million broadband subscribers across copper and fiber networks. This is a deeply hands-on senior independent contributor role with broad operational scope. Reporting to the VP, Network Architecture & Engineering, this role serves as the senior Subscriber Edge architecture authority responsible for setting standards, influencing technical direction, and guiding engineering teams through complex design, migration, and production-readiness decisions without direct people-management responsibility. This role is expected to lead through technical influence by creating repeatable architecture patterns, decision records, reference designs, governance models, and operational readiness expectations that allow subscriber-edge platforms to scale consistently across existing and future markets.
